Sofyan Amrabat left out of Fiorentina's squad amid transfer rumours

The Moroccan midfielder is linked with Manchester United and Liverpool
Sofyan Amrabat is looking for an exit from Fiorentina after being linked with two of the biggest clubs in England. He has been in the limelight since the 2022 World Cup.
Fiorentina know that the player is on his way away from the club and have dropped him from their UEFA Conference League play-off encounter against Rapid Wien.
The Manchester Evening news reported, the midfielder, who has previously worked with manager Erik ten Hag at FC Utrecht, is out of contract at Fiorentina at the end of the 2023-24 season and is reportedly keen on sealing an exit from the Serie A club before the transfer window shuts next Friday evening. As well as being linked with United, he has also been linked with a move to Liverpool.
Amid mounting speculation concerning his future, he has been left out of the squad that has travelled to Austria for Thursday night’s Europa Conference League play-off first leg. The Italian side has named a 24-man squad list and he has not been included.

Amrabat’s agent earlier said, “Quite a few clubs are interested in Sofyan. “It is now a matter of making the right choice. He is still just a Fiorentina player and he reported to Fiorentina on Monday. If something interesting comes up, Sofyan is open to the step, Fiorentina are too.”
Manchester United and Liverpool will be eyeing a move for the midfielder. Both clubs need a player like Amrabat, who could control the pace of the game and offer more to their midfield.
The Reds have a completely new midfield after a few big names left and talents like Mac Allister and Szoboszlai joined. The Red Devils signed Mason Mount in the summer but need a midfielder who plays the holding role as well. With the player left out, these two clubs will look to compete for his transfer.
